## Deployment: Canary Gating

Releases of the Lanternwell order service must pass through the canary gate before full rollout. The gate watches error rate, p95 latency, and saturation on the canary cohort for a fixed observation window. If any threshold is breached, the rollout halts automatically and pages the on-call rotation. Do not override the gate manually unless incident command approves. The gating thresholds and windows are defined by the values below.

config for kahag-tafop:
WENWYN_PIN=7412
WENWYN_TENANT=fenion
WENWYN_METRICS_HOST=metrics.wenwyn.zemvarnet.local
WENWYN_SEAL=seal_cafee3b9
WENWYN_STANDBY_TEAM=praox

Spare hardware for the overnight team lives in Room 2F at the Orchis Building — keyboards, cables, replacement handsets. Log anything you take on the clipboard by the shelf. Return faulty kit to the grey bin, not the shelves. The door stays locked overnight; the pass code you'll need is below.

door code, bafog-kawip: bdg-HQ-8

Drift found on the Pelmont fetcher hosts while hunting leaked file descriptors. Three nodes had fd soft limits reverted by an old Ansible run from the Dunwich playbook. Leak itself traced to unclosed sockets in the Ostrel poller; patched in 4.2.1. Re-baselined all nodes. Canonical values the fleet must match are listed below.

settings of bahip-hahip:
[wenath]
host = wenath.lumiclabs.corp
user = wenath_svc
database = wenath_prod